Sodhe Matha sent legal notices to the film's producers in early January 2014 about the film's title ''Baahubali'' which is the name of a revered Arihant in Jainism, Bahubali, as they were afraid that the film would portray his story in a violent manner. Days later, Sobhu Yarlagadda defended the story of the film saying "The film has nothing to do with Gomatheswara or the Jain religion. The story is completely fictional written by Vijayendra Prasad and will remain so. 'Baahubali' refers to the amount of power the protagonist possesses." He also clarified that they haven't received the legal notice yet. In June 2015, Rajamouli remarked on the setting and backdrop of the film this way:
"The movie is set in a completely fictitious world and period, and I decided that I would design my own weapons and costumes whichever way I liked. People will buy into the film depending on how I present it."
The creators were accused of copying the format and the idea of the "making video" from ''The Amazing Videohivers'', a 123 seconds video clip, created by an Australian firm, which specializes in providing video templates for internet marketing. The video, which uses Adobe After Effects CS5 having a customizable template, depicts how film makers can use the video template to market their products. Regarding the issue, Shobhu Yarlagadda clarified "We have commercially purchased the template used in that video. We have licensed it legally. Anyone can license that template and it is not copying. We felt that the template is ideal for our video and hence we paid for it." ''Baahubalis first poster was released in early May 2015. The poster, which showed an infant being lifted from a waterbody by a woman's hand, was criticised for its lack of originality; '' Deccan Chronicle'' noted its similarities to the poster of the 1998 American film '' Simon Birch'', commenting, "The ''Baahubali'' poster shows a woman's hand raising an infant from a river; the Hollywood film's poster shows an infant being raised by two hands from water. The image seems to be the same with one difference, the ''Baahubali'' poster's baby is seen in typical Indian attire."

Characters and looks

Rana Daggubati was said to be playing the role of Prabhas' brother and he too underwent a lot of physical transformation for the role he was assigned to play in the film. He also underwent training in Martial arts under the supervision of a Vietnamese trainer, Tuan. Sathyaraj has a tonsured look for his role in the film. Sudeep said that he would play the role of a weapons trader Aslam Khan in this film. At the end of October 2013, Rana appeared at a fashion show with a beefed up body which, according to him, was a part of his look in the film. In mid-May 2014, reports emerged that Anushka would play a pregnant woman for a few sequences in the second part of the film. Both Prabhas and Rana maintained long hair for both films. At the same time, Prabhas posted in his Facebook page that he underwent a minor shoulder surgery and would join the film's sets in a span of a month. On 1 June 2014, Prabhas and Rana's trainer Lakshman Reddy, said that Prabhas started his training 8 months before the commencement of shooting and after two years, both of them weighed nearly 100 kilos each. He also added that Prabhas has two attires with a heavy, bulky body for Baahubali's role and a lean physique for the second role. For his look, Prabhas met WWE superstars like The Undertaker in February 2014 and interacted with them about their daily regimen and workouts. Prabhas had equipment costing 15 million( 15 million) shipped to his home, where he built a personal gym. His breakfast included 40 half boiled egg whites blended and added with protein powder. In mid-June 2014, regarding her role in the film, Tamannaah said that she would be playing the role of a warrior princess named Avanthika and her appearance in the film is completely different when compared to her past films. Before joining the film's shoot, Tamannaah did costume trials for the film which she confirmed in her micro-blogging page stating "I am very excited to get on to the set of ''Baahubali''. I did some dress trials today and my look in this movie will be totally new. I have never been seen in such sort of a look till now. It will be a new role for me." Rajamouli called Tamannaah and her characterization as a "value addition" to the movie. She stated that she plays Avanthika, and had a special training and diet regime. in Kurnool from 6 July 2013. At the end of August 2013, the film's shoot continued at Ramoji Film City in Hyderabad where key scenes on the lead cast were shot. The second schedule of the film ended on 29 August 2013. A new schedule started at Hyderabad on 17 October 2013. At the end of October 2013, the maize field specifically cultivated at Ramoji Film City for filming of few crucial sequences was destroyed by rains just a week before the start of the planned shoot there. The film's shoot again continued in Kurnool in November 2013 but the schedule ended abruptly due to incessant rains. Despite taking required measures, the film's crew could not control the people and around 30 thousand people reached the spot. After they were pacified by Prabhas and Rana, Rajamouli stood on the center stage and asked all of them to scream ''Jai Baahubali'' in sync. The entire incident was captured by the sound department so that it can be used in the film's final cut to create the right ambient sound in some crucial scenes. After that, the film's unit traveled to Kerala for their next schedule. The Kerala schedule started on 14 November 2013. Towards the end of November 2013, shooting was disrupted by incessant rains and since a portion of shoot was outdoor, the shoot was temporarily stalled. The shoot at Kerala completed on 4 December 2013 and include Athirappilly Falls. A set was erected in Ramoji film city to shoot war sequences involving around 2000 junior artists and almost all the principal cast from 23 December 2013 for which groundwork began in October 2013. There were reports that the farmers at Anajpur village close to Ramoji Film City tried to disrupt the film's shooting citing that they did not have the required permissions to shoot there which were denied by Rajamouli. The film's unit took a two-day break on the eve of New Year and the shoot of the sequence resumed from 3 January 2014. In mid-January 2014, a massive set was constructed there at Ramoji Film City resembling the city center of the kingdom in which the story unfolds. The film's unit took a break on account of
Makar Sankranti Makar(a) Sankranti (), also referred to as Uttarayana, Maghi, or simply Sankranti, is a Hindu observance and a festival. Usually falling on the date of January 14 annually, this occasion marks the transition of the Sun from the zodiac of Sag ...
and the shoot of war sequences resumed from 16 January 2014. On 18 January 2014, the film completed 100 working days of the film's shoot. From 28 March 2014, key scenes of the film were shot at night-time at Ramoji Film City. On 5 April 2014, Rajamouli informed that the war schedule came to an end. The film's next schedule started on 20 April 2014 after a brief break. The film's unit took a small break at the end of May 2014 after shooting some scenes on Rana Daggubati and Anushka at Ramoji Film City. Later Rana took a break from ''Baahubali'''s shooting for a couple of months. At the end of May 2014, it was reported that Tamannaah would join the sets in June 2014 and would participate till December 2014. Sudeep returned to the film's sets on 7 June 2014 and participated in the shoot along with Sathyaraj at Golconda Fort to start a fresh schedule which ended on 10 June 2014. Rajamouli started re-shoot of some scenes which were originally scheduled for last year whose shoot were disrupted by heavy rains. Tamannaah joined the film's sets in Hyderabad on 23 June 2014. At the same time, it was reported that the film's unit would travel to Bulgaria to shoot the sequences in maize fields which were supposed to be shot in the field destroyed due to rains at Hyderabad in October 2013. A romantic song featuring Prabhas and Tamannaah was shot in a specially erected set in Ramoji Film City in the third week of July 2014 which was choreographed by K. Sivasankar. The song was shot using ropes and trusses which are generally used in the action scenes and the film's director of photography K. K. Senthil Kumar stated that the song is shot with an innovative concept with rich visuals. After its completion, an action sequence was shot at Ramoji Film City under the supervision of Peter Hein. On 10 August 2014 the film was declared as the first Telugu film to have been shot for 200 days. A fresh schedule started at Mahabaleshwar on 26 August 2014. The cast and crew had to brave bad weather, including rain, fog and cold weather to complete the scenes. After nearly two weeks, the team wrapped up the schedule and the next schedule began at Ramoji Film City in Hyderabad from 12 September 2014. Sabu Cyril designed a 100 feet statue which was erected by Peter Hein in late September 2014. Filming continued at Hyderabad though the rest of the films shoots were halted because of the ongoing strike by Telugu Film Federation Employees as they employed the staff not belonging to the Federation. A few action sequences were shot at Ramoji Film City till 30 November on Prabhas and Rana. During the film's shoot for a particular sequence, Tamannaah stood under an artificial tree designed by Sabu Cyril as a part of the set to which she was tied to make sure that she did not fly away because of the strong winds. In early December 2014, the film's unit shifted to Bulgaria for a 25-day schedule. It was reported to shift to Bulgaria from Hyderabad because of the ongoing Telugu Film Federation Employees' strike though the makers refuted those reports adding that the schedule was planned long ago. After three weeks of shoot, the film's unit returned to Hyderabad on 23 December 2014. The film's shoot later continued at Ramoji Film City and from 22 December 2014, thousand horses brought from Rajasthan were planned to be used for shooting. An animated series named '' Baahubali: The Lost Legends'' created by Graphic India and Arka Mediaworks premiered on Amazon Prime Video India. The first episode premiered on 19 April 2017 and the other episodes started streaming from 19 May onwards with a new episode released every Friday.
